Goa’s Attractions

Churches of Goa- Apart from its beaches, Goa is also renowned for its churches and no trip to Goa is complete without a visit to its fabulous churches. Some of the churches which are a must visit are:

Bom Jesus Basilica: Housing the mortal remains of St. Francis Xavier -the patron Saint of Goa, whose body in a silver casket is put out for public display every 10 years, the church located along the banks of the river Mandovi with a distinct baroque architectural style, was built in 1605.

Se Cathedral- Located some 9kms from Panaji, the capital of Goa, Se cathedral is one of the largest churches of Asia that took almost 80 years to build. Dedicated to St. Catherine of Alexandria, it is notable for its giant bells and intricately carved altar.

Church of St Francis of Assisi- Located within the Se Cathedral premises, the Church of St Francis of Assisi is notable for its architectural style and wooden carvings. A part of the church functions as a museum also.

Goa Wildlife Sanctuary and Park

Not many people are aware of Goa being home to at least four wildlife sanctuaries. A must visit for those with kids and those who love wildlife, it is recommended that you hire a car /cab should you wish to visit any of these sanctuaries:

o Bhagwan Mahavir Wildlife Sanctuary- Sanguem district, South Goa
o Cotigao Wildlife Sanctuary -Canacona district, South Goa
o Bondla Wildlife Sanctuary- At the border of Ponda and Sanguem district, North East Goa.
o Dr. Salim Ali Bird Sanctuary

Old Hindu temples of Goa

Like its churches, the temples of Goa are also known for their architecture and aesthetic style notable among which are the :

o Shri Datta Mandir in Sanquelim
o The Mangesi temple dedicated to Lord Shiva
o The Shantidurga temple located in Kavlem, Fatorpa and Pemem.

Forts of Goa

With Goa being ruled over by the Portuguese for over 400 years it is but obvious that they would constructed forts and fortress to secure their hold in Goa. Of noteworthy are the forts of Terekhol, Cabo da Rama,Chapora and Aguda.
